Research Interest

I study the effect of agricultural activities on the atmospheric environment. My research activities are focused in quantifying and understanding trace gas emissions from agriculture, in particular gases that enhance the atmosphere's greenhouse effect.

Recently my research activity has been concentrated in the following topics: 1) modelling of nitrous oxide emissions from soils, 2) mechanisms of nitrous oxide production in and emission from soils during spring thaw as affected by management practices, 3) effect of best management practices on nitrogen losses from field crops, 4) greenhouse gas emissions from manure management, 5) methods for trace gas flux quantification, and 6) carbon sequestration in rubber-tree plantations.
